Didn't even weigh in.....was not even at the Watkins site.....was sick in bed all day with a fever. Boswell was at the ER last night at midnight.....diagnosed with some sort a staph. Unbelievable way to end a career!

Just add it to the incredible day the CW team had. Of course, after the Boswell news I think everyone was in shock. 126 #2 seed Nick Hammond was in control of his semi match against eventual champ Barnhart-Sullivan....leading 7-2 in the 2nd period.....when he got caught with a head and arm. Was there for a LONG time. Ref finally called the pin.....IMO it was VERY controversial. From the view of MANY, he was not pinned. However, that was the call.......sucxx right?......but time to move on. So Hammond had to come right back in the "go to" match against Holter (Watkins) who he had pinned in the Watkins Tourney 2 weeks prior. The freshman wrestled like he was in a fog.....ended up getting pinned......and no district advancement. 126 was crazy all day long....#1 seed Driscoll had to score a takedown with 2 seconds left in the match to win his "go to" bout against the Pick N kid. Driscoll was down big in the 3rd period before making his late charge.

Then to top things off, at 145, Dalton Tullius was trying to come back at the very end of the season (from knee surgery) for the 2nd consecutive year. He looked really good all day.....soundly defeating DeLuse in the semis.....and ended up in the final against Driscoll (Bradley). Tullius dominated the first period....taking Driscoll to his back.....and rode him out in the first period to lead 5-0. Midway through the second period Driscoll scored a takedown and was then able to lock up a cradle. Tullius fought it.....and as the period wound down, he was clawing at his neck. The ref called the pin with 6 sec remaining. However, Tullius didn't move.....was choked out and lay there unconscious!! After being revived by the medical staff, it was decided to call the squad. The doctor was concerned about his neck and wanted to make sure all bases were covered.....when in doubt, call the squad.....no brainer right? So he was sent to Children's Hospital.....still have not heard anything at this time.

So tough day for the Indians....understatement of their season!! I guess that's wrestling. And that's why you have to bring it every time....take a look...lots of top seeds around the state struggled this weekend. Nothing is guaranteed......district advancement should be cherished and appreciated.....not assumed.
